My last cat was a Siamese. His name was Moss Temperton, and he was the coolest cat in the world, whose personality was exactly as Scottsie described. He was so smart and mischievous, he and I used to wrestle together. Sometimes he would wait behind a corner and as soon as I'd walk in he'd pounce me and run off. He also used to wait for me to come home from work and I'd see him sitting in the window looking at me as I approached from street level (my apartment was 3 stories up), and when I finally entered there he was, sitting on the floor waiting for me to pick him up for some lovin'.

One time I caught him eyeing a very particular skein of yarn (my ex and I used to knit) and I said, "No you don't!" I took the skein and hid it under the cover to my ex's knitting machine. A few days later when we came home I saw a trail of yarn all over the apartment, it came from the spare room where the knitting machine was. I went there and saw that the cover had been pushed aside, a small light basket on casters pushed against it from the other side of the room, and the blue ikat rug was also swept aside. My ex's two fat cats were sitting in the living room staring at us. Moss Temperton was nowhere to be seen (he was hiding under the couch).
